Sensitivity of Venturia inaequalis to myclobutanil, penconazole and dodine in relation to fungicide use in Hawke's Bay apple orchards
Reports on the results of a survey of Integrated Fruit Production and organic apple orchards in Hawke's Bay in 2010-11 that investigated sensitivity of Venturia inaequalis isolates, which causes black spot (scab), to demethylation inhibitor (DMI) and dodine fungicides. Source: National Library...
